René Repasi is a Professor of International and European Union Law at Erasmus University Rotterdam. He has an extensive background in EU law and financial governance, having served as a legal expert in various capacities, including his involvement with the European Parliament. He has been a member of the European Parliament since February 2022, contributing significantly to committees focused on internal market and consumer protection, economic monetary affairs, and legal affairs. Previously, he was an Associate Professor and the Scientific Coordinator at the European Research Centre for Economic Financial Governance. His academic journey includes work as a research assistant and lecturer in EU law at prestigious institutions such as the University of Heidelberg and the German University of Applied Sciences in Fulda. Repasi holds a Ph.D. from the University of Heidelberg, where his dissertation addressed the supremacy of EU law over private international law. He teaches courses in international and EU law and participates in moot court competitions, demonstrating his commitment to education and the practical application of legal principles. His research interests focus on the legal implications of economic financial governance within the EU, particularly concerning banking regulation and the constitutional aspects of the Economic Monetary Union.
